Overview

Postcode OX4 7WS is located in an urban city, within the Northfield Brook ward of Oxford in the South East region, and forms part of the Greater Leys area. It has low deprivation and low crime levels, with around 38.4 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 54% below the South East average of 84 per 1,000. The average income per household in Greater Leys is £49,929 per year. The nearest station is Radley, about 2.7 miles away. There are 5 primary and 1 secondary schools in the area. There are 4 parks nearby, the closest large park is Blackbird Leys Park.

Frequently asked questions about OX4 7WS

Is OX4 7WS (Greater Leys) safe?

The area around OX4 7WS records about 38 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, which is a low crime rate for England: it scores 4 out of 10 on the Area360 crime scale, where 10 is the highest crime level. Across South East as a whole the rate is about 84 per 1,000. The most common offences locally are violence and sexual offences, public order and criminal damage and arson.

What is the average house price near OX4 7WS?

The median sale price around OX4 7WS in Greater Leys is £315,000 (about £429 per square foot) based on 23 registered sales according to HM Land Registry data.

What schools are near OX4 7WS?

There are 8 schools close to OX4 7WS, including Windale Primary School (Good), Orion Academy and Pegasus School (Good). Ratings are from the latest Ofsted inspections.

How deprived is the area around OX4 7WS?

OX4 7WS scores 4 out of 10 on the deprivation scale, where 10 is the most deprived. Its neighbourhood ranks 20,978 of 32,844 in England on the official Index of Multiple Deprivation (rank 1 is the most deprived).

Who represents OX4 7WS (Greater Leys) in Parliament and on the local council?

The Member of Parliament for Oxford East covering OX4 7WS is Anneliese Dodds (Labour and Co-operative Party), elected at the 2024 general election. The area is represented by 1 local councillor: Trish Elphinstone (Labour and Co-operative Party).
